Grain Amaranth Is Associated with Improved Hepatic and Renal Calcium Metabolism in Type 2 Diabetes Mellitus of Male Wistar Rats

Figure 2

S100a1 protein levels in blood, kidney, and liver following grain amaranth feed supplementation in T2DM male Wistar rats. Image (a) blood, (b) kidney, and (c) liver. In blood, grain amaranth at 25% and 50% led to an increase of s100a1 protein levels during T2DM. In the kidney there were no dose related changes following AG supplementation in the s100a1 protein levels. In the liver, there were dose related changes in s100a1 protein levels following AG supplementation to T2DM male Wistar rats. Observations in the study show that AG supplementation has strong effects in the order of blood > liver > kidney.
